On the morning of August 27, at the Headquarters of the Defense Command of Region 3 – Dong Xoai, the General Department of Logistics and Technology under the Ministry of National Defense held a handover ceremony of motorcycles to commune-level Military Commands under the Dong Nai provincial Military Command, Military Region 7.
Major General Vu Van Cuong, Deputy Political Commissar of the General Department of Logistics and Technology attended and directed the meeting. Also present were Major General Tran Ngoc Minh, Deputy Commander of Military Region 7; Lieutenant Colonel Bui Khanh Hoa, Deputy Commander of the Provincial Military Command; and leaders of related agencies and units.

Speaking at the event, Major General Vu Van Cuong stated that the handover of motorcycles to commune-level Military Commands in Dong Nai would help officers and soldiers better fulfill their tasks.
The handover ceremony took place at a time when the entire country was holding activities celebrating the 80th anniversary of the August Revolution and National Day (September 2). This activity was held to support the armed forces, especially commune-level Military Commands, to operate effectively after the implementation of the two-tier local government model. Across the provinces and cities within the area of Military Region 7, a total of 966 vehicles of various types have been provided. Of these, the Dong Nai provincial Military Command received 190 Honda Wave Alpha motorcycles that will be distributed to commune-level Military Commands for use at the grassroots level.

“These vehicles handed over today are not only material assets but also reflect the attention and support of the Party, the State, the Central Military Commission, and the Ministry of National Defense in building and strengthening local armed forces. The event contributes to building an all-people national defense and a strong people-based defence posture in the new period. These motorcycles are more than just means of transportation, they are the ‘firm feet’ helping commune-level military officers overcome difficulties, ensuring quick and timely mobility everywhere, especially in remote and disadvantaged areas, to conduct propaganda, mobilization, and situation monitoring, thereby consolidating the strong ‘people’s heart posture’,” Major General Vu Van Cuong emphasized.
Major General Tran Ngoc Minh urged commune-level Military Commands to properly maintain and use the motorcycles effectively in order to serve assigned tasks.
He particularly stressed the need to operate the vehicles with caution, ensure absolute safety, and regard this as one of the key tasks when using military property for local defense missions.
